Zara McDermott has shared her workouts ahead of joining the cast of Strictly Come Dancing, which starts next month. Zara, who rose to fame as part of the fourth series of hit dating show Love Island in 2018, was announced as part of the lineup on August 8 alongside celebrities such as presenter Les Dennis and former Emmerdale actor Adam Thomas.
In videos shared to her Instagram Story, the 26 year old can be seen stretching and using gym equipment in preparation for putting on her dancing shoes. In one clip, she can be seen wearing a lilac sports bra and bright pink leggings as impressively does the splits.
Captioning the video, Zara penned: “Mobility & cardio are my current priorities when it comes to my fitness, trying to prep my body as best I can for [dancing woman emoji] 2 weeks and I will have my splits back properly." In the next clip, she can be seen posing for gym mirror selfies as well as doing back barbell squats, increasing the weight as she went. She wrote: “Getting back in my flow, I've been away from home for 6 weeks.
One final week at work this week in Ibiza and then I'm back in the UK & back on my grind [flexed biceps and ok hand emoji] & trying to loosen up these tight hamstrings today [laughing face emoji]”. Posting a Reel to her Instagram yesterday (August 13), the documentary maker looked over the moon as she spoke of her involvement in the upcoming series.
Beginning the video, she said: “This is probably one of the biggest things I will ever do in my entire life.” She continued: “We had our first dance masterclass session the other day and we all met each other and we even met the pros which was amazing seeing them dance.
